Seiji Fukuoka is a scholar working on Neurology, Epidemiology and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ine. According to data from OpenAlex, Seiji Fukuoka has authored 29 papers receiving a total of 461 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 18 papers in Neurology, 15 papers in Epidemiology and 7 papers in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ine. Recurrent topics in Seiji Fukuoka’s work include Meningioma and schwannoma management (12 papers), Intracranial Aneurysms: Treatment and Complications (9 papers) and Vascular Malformations Diagnosis and Treatment (8 papers). Seiji Fukuoka is often cited by papers focused on Meningioma and schwannoma management (12 papers), Intracranial Aneurysms: Treatment and Complications (9 papers) and Vascular Malformations Diagnosis and Treatment (8 papers). Seiji Fukuoka collaborates with scholars based in Japan and United States. Seiji Fukuoka's co-authors include Masami Takanashi, Hirohiko Nakamura, Katsumi SUEMATSU, Junichi Nakamura, Takehiko Sasaki, Hirotsugu Takabatake, Akihisa Fujita, Jean L. Nakamura, John M. Tew and Chiharu Tanaka and has published in prestigious journals such as Stroke, Journal of neurosurgery and Acta Neurochirurgica.
